An amazing game that hides behind a very admittedly slow start. The story only really starts in chapter 3, but from there on, it just gets better and better. The story is the obvious strong suit of this game and it is at times touching, at times tragic, sometimes beautiful and sometimes eye-gougingly sad. This is not a game, it is an epos of its own, a real thriller, and one of the games that made me cry multiple times. Take your time while playing this game and enjoy it, as that is clearly how the game is supposed to be played, unlike most modern games, which are rather hectic. This takes some getting used to, but the controls, the speed of animations, the pacing of the story, all come together at being rather slow paced - but it is perfect to unwind and fits to the characters and the story being told. The graphic is insanely beautiful as the cherry on top, and it really pays to play this game on the highest settings your system can muster.
